AMERICUS, Ga. — Georgia Southwestern State University announced Wednesday, June 17, that Missy Tiber has resigned as head women’s basketball coach after two seasons with the Hurricanes.

Under Tiber, the Lady Hurricanes went 24-32 and reached the Peach Belt Conference Tournament Championship in 2024.

New role in Ohio

Tiber is departing a coaching career that spanned three decades and multiple levels of collegiate basketball to return to her hometown in Ohio, where she will serve as athletic director for Bellaire Local Schools, according to the university.

GSW says a national search for the program’s next head coach will begin immediately.

Coach’s statement

“I want to extend my sincere gratitude to Georgia Southwestern State University for the opportunity to serve as the head coach of the women’s basketball program for the past two years,” Tiber said in the University’s press release.

“I am especially thankful to Mike Leeder and President (Dr. Michelle) Johnston for their leadership, support and belief in me throughout this journey. The GSW campus community and the Americus community welcomed my family with open arms from day one. Your kindness, encouragement, and support made this experience truly special,” she continued.

“While this next chapter brings an exciting opportunity to return home and be closer to family, I will always cherish the relationships, memories and experiences we shared at GSW. Thank you for allowing me to be a part of the Hurricane family. I wish the university, the athletic department and the women’s basketball program continued success in the years ahead,” said Tiber.
